MUSIC OF THE NIGHT: As a Broadway fan, you can't go wrong with The Phantom of the Opera. The musical, inspired by Gaston Leroux's famous novel, is about a young, disfigured composer's obsession with a beautiful opera singer. The longest-running show in Broadway history will be here until January 17. It's all about the drama. Broward Center for the Performing Arts, 8 P.M.
